Hi everyone, I just purchased a Cub Cadet XT1 LT50. I have never had a riding mower before, so I am excited. It was delivered yesterday. I would like to know what advice and tips you can offer to keep my mower in tip top condition. The delivery driver said to use Seafoam and add that to the gas, someone else told me to use stabil. What should I use and exactly what product should I purchase? Also, what is the best oil and how often do you recommend I change it. The deck has an adapter attached that you can use to connect a garden hose to clean it but I worry about getting it wet. Should I use that or just use a leaf blower and reach under to clean the blades and bottom of deck?
The delivery driver also said to connect the battery to a charger, what type of charger and he said I can leave the battery in and connected to the mower while the charger is connected. Is that the best practice. I live in a state that freezes during winter. Should I bring the battery inside or is it ok in the garage?
Thank you for any advice. The mechanic where I bought it said it is a good mower but an issue he sees with this model and all Cub Cadet's is that the gas causes the carburetor and engine to have problems. I am not sure what he meant if anyone can clarify?

Welcome to the forum. The best thing for your carburetor is to use non ethanol gas. Stabil will work if you can't get non ethanol. Just follow your maintenance schedule and change out the break in oil at the beginning. Not sure how many hours it is. Some are after the first 5 hrs. As far as the wash port I never use it. Try not to mow wet grass and that will help tremendously. The blower should work fine. Always good to put the battery on a trickle charger or tender for storage.

The delivery driver said to use Seafoam and add that to the gas, someone else told me to use stabil.

I would use either Seafoam or Startron. I won't touch Stabil if somebody gave it to me. Stabil claims to stabilize gas for 2 years but the product also expires 2 years after opening.

Also, what is the best oil and how often do you recommend I change it

Use what ever brand that you like as long as it meets the requirements for your engine. And the first oil change should be what the operators manual recommends or after the first mowing season. And then annual oil changes after that depending on hours used.

The deck has an adapter attached that you can use to connect a garden hose to clean it but I worry about getting it wet. Should I use that or just use a leaf blower and reach under to clean the blades and bottom of deck?

Don't use it since one they don't work well, and you are better off keeping water away from the deck due to bearing issues. leaf blower or blow nozzle for air compressor is much better option.

And either a trinkle charger or regular battery charger is fine with a low amp charge and maintain function. And it can be left in the mower in the garage.

And the carb fuel issue comes from the junk fuel that is sold and people leaving fuel that gets old and one of the reasons I don't like stabil is it leaves residue in the carb that allows me to make the customer go huh when I mentions that they were using Stabil when I have to clean and repair the carb due to bad fuel.
